Hero MotoCorp Passion Pro vs Ola Electric Roadster Pro
Prices ex-showroom Delhi, checked 2026-09. On-road and running costs estimated for Delhi.
Hero MotoCorp Passion Pro and Ola Electric Roadster Pro are from different segments and turn up together on most shortlists. The Roadster Pro costs ₹1,20,465 more than the Passion Pro, so the question is whether what it adds is worth roughly 151% extra.
The Roadster Pro takes 3 of the 5 categories we score, so this is close and comes down to what you weight. Our overall ratings are 6.5/10 for the Passion Pro and 8.5/10 for the Roadster Pro.

What each really costs
Base variants, Delhi, 30 km a day. Servicing and insurance are class-typical estimates.
| Cost | Passion Pro | Roadster Pro |
|---|---|---|
| Ex-showroom | ₹79,534 | ₹1,99,999 |
| On-road, Delhi | ₹92,300 | ₹2,17,500 |
| Energy, 5 years | ₹75,195 | ₹10,230 |
| Servicing, 5 years | ₹17,500 | ₹10,000 |
| Insurance renewals | ₹4,432 | ₹10,440 |
| Five-year total | ₹1,89,427 | ₹2,48,170 |

Passion Pro vs Roadster Pro: questions people ask
- Which is cheaper, the Passion Pro or the Roadster Pro?
- The Passion Pro is cheaper by ₹1,20,465 at the base variant (₹79,534 against ₹1,99,999 ex-showroom Delhi).
- What is the on-road price difference between the Passion Pro and Roadster Pro in Delhi?
- About ₹1,25,200: roughly ₹92,300 for the Passion Pro and ₹2,17,500 for the Roadster Pro, base variants, including road tax, registration and insurance.
- Which costs less to own over five years?
- Our estimate for five years at 30 km a day in Delhi is ₹1,89,427 for the Passion Pro and ₹2,48,170 for the Roadster Pro, including purchase, energy, servicing and insurance renewals. The Passion Pro comes out ₹58,743 ahead.
